PROPOSED SHARE SUBDIVISION

The Board proposes that each of the existing issued and unissued Share of par value of HK$0.10 each in the share capital of the Company be subdivided into four (4) Subdivided Shares of par value of HK$0.025 each.

As at the Latest Practicable Date, the authorised share capital of the Company was HK$100,000,000 divided into 1,000,000,000 Shares of HK$0.10 each, of which 151,404,130 Shares have been issued and are fully paid or credited as fully paid. Upon the Share Subdivision becoming effective, the authorised share capital of the Company will become HK$100,000,000 divided into 4,000,000,000 Subdivided Shares of HK$0.025 each, of which 605,616,520 Subdivided Shares will be in issue and fully paid or credited as fully paid, assuming that no further Shares are allotted, issued or repurchased prior to the Share Subdivision becoming effective.

The Shares are currently traded in board lots of 5,000 Shares. Upon the Share Subdivision becoming effective, the board lot size will remain unchanged and in board lots of 5,000 Subdivided Shares. The Share Subdivision is not expected to result in any odd lots other than those already exist. Upon the Share Subdivision becoming effective, the Subdivided Shares will rank pari passu with each other in all respects.

Conditions of the Share Subdivision

The Share Subdivision is conditional upon the following:

  • (i) the passing of an ordinary resolution by the Shareholders at the SGM to approve the Share Subdivision; and

  • (ii) the Listing Committee of the Stock Exchange granting the listing of, and permission to deal in, the Subdivided Shares arising from the Share Subdivision.

Assuming all the conditions are fulfilled, the Share Subdivision will become effective on the next Business Day following the passing of the ordinary resolution as specified therein, which is expected to be 25 June 2015.

Application will be made to the Listing Committee of the Stock Exchange for the grant of the listing of, and permission to deal in, the Subdivided Shares arising from the Share Subdivision.

Subject to the granting of listing of, and permission to deal in, the Subdivided Shares arising from the Share Subdivision, the Subdivided Shares will be accepted as eligible securities by HKSCC for deposit, clearance and settlement in CCASS with effect from the commencement date of dealings in the Subdivided Shares on the Stock Exchange or such other date as determined by HKSCC. Settlement of transactions between participants of the Stock Exchange on any trading day is required to take place in CCASS on the second settlement day thereafter. All activities under CCASS are subject to the General Rules of CCASS and CCASS Operational Procedures in effect from time to time.

No part of the securities of the Company is listed or dealt in, nor is listing or permission to deal in the securities of the Company being proposed to be sought, on any other stock exchange.

Reasons for the Share Subdivision

Upon the proposed Share Subdivision becoming effective, the par value of each share will decrease and the total number of shares in issue will increase. The Share Subdivision will result in a downward adjustment to the trading price of the shares of the Company. The Board expects that the Subdivision will theoretically result in proportionate reduction of the market price per Subdivision Share and thus may improve liquidity of the Subdivided Shares. Further, the Board is of the view that the Share Subdivision will enable the Company to attract more investors and broaden its shareholders’ base.

Save for the expenses to be incurred by the Company in relation to the Share Subdivision, the implementation of the Shares Subdivision will not, by itself, alter the underlying assets, business operations, management or the financial position of the Company or the proportionate interest of the Shareholders. The Board considers that the Share Subdivision is in the interests of the Company and the Shareholders as a whole.

Exchange of Share Certificates

Subject to the Share Subdivision becoming effective, the Shareholders can submit their existing certificates for the Shares in pink colour to the Company’s share registrar, Tricor Tengis Limited at Level 22, Hopewell Centre, 183 Queen’s Road East, Hong Kong, in exchange for the new share certificates for the Subdivided Shares in green colour free of charge between 9:00 a.m. and 4:30 p.m. on any Business Day from Thursday, 25 June 2015 to Monday, 3 August 2015 (both days inclusive). After the expiry of such period, existing certificates for the Shares will be accepted for exchange only on payment of a fee of HK$2.50 (or such higher amount as may from time to time be specified by the Stock Exchange) for each existing share certificate cancelled or each new share certificate issued (whichever number of share certificates involved is higher). It is expected that the new share certificates for the Subdivided Shares will be available for collection within a period of ten (10) Business Days after submission of the existing share certificates for the Shares to Tricor Tengis Limited for exchange.

The existing certificates will only be valid for trading purpose for the period up to 4:00 p.m. on Thursday, 30 July 2015 and for delivery and settlement purposes for the period up to 4:30 p.m. on Monday, 3 August 2015, and thereafter will not be accepted for delivery, trading and settlement purpose. However, the existing certificates for the Shares will continue to be good evidence of legal title and may be exchanged for certificates for Subdivided Shares on the basis of one (1) Share for four (4) Subdivided Shares.
